Peak & Summit Wavetable Editor - Cymbals and Unpitched Sounds // Novation


NovationTV

"One of the many great characteristics of building a Peak or Summit wavetable from unpitched samples is that even seemingly noisy sounds become pitched when reduced to a single cycle, while retaining the sonic character and complexity of their starting point - this opens the door to a whole world of new timbres. Ehsan uses Summit, the Novation Components Wavetable Editor and a crash cymbal sound sample to demonstrate.

Roland System 100m 184 keyboard SN 170633 w/ Original Box

Note: Auction links are affiliate links for which the site may be compensated.


via this auction

"The 184 is a 4 voice polyphonic keyboard designed for the Roland System 100m but it will work with any 1V/Oct analogue system. It has a fully featured arpeggiator, portamento and 2 unison and 2 poly modes. This particular 184 uses 100V. It will work with US 120V power but it's always a good idea to use a transformer for more accurate tracking and gate levels."
